CupCaking, a cupcake bakery, uses the equation below to determine the price of cupcakes, where y represents the total price in d

ollars and x represents the number of cupcakes purchased.
Y=3/2x

Cake Me, another cupcake bakery, uses the table below to determine prices.
(x) (y)
2 3.50
3 5.25
4 7.00
6 10.50

Katie bought one cupcake from CupCaking and Sarah bought one cupcake from Cake Me.

Which of the following are true?
A) Katie is paying the smaller price of $1.50 per cupcake.
B)Sarah is paying the smaller price of $1.25 per cupcake.
C) Katie is paying $0.25 per cupcake more than Sarah.
D)Sarah is paying $0.25 per cupcake more than Katie.
E)They are paying the same price per cupcake.

You can pick more then one :)
